El Taller de Billy Sazón doesn’t announce itself with grand gestures. It hums instead—like a workshop mid-creation—alive with intention, heat, and the quiet confidence of someone who knows their craft. The name fits. This is not just a restaurant; it’s a working studio where flavors are shaped, tested, and refined until they speak clearly for themselves, offering a new vision of fine dining in Costa Rica.
Set within Costa Rica’s vibrant landscape, El Taller de Billy Sazón feels shaped by its surroundings as much as by the hands in its kitchen. There’s an ease in the air, a warmth that reflects the country’s natural rhythm—unhurried yet alive. The restaurant seems to draw inspiration from the land itself, from sun-warmed streets, nearby greenery, and the everyday beauty that defines Costa Rican life. It stands as a quiet counterpoint to its environment, absorbing local energy and translating it into flavor, atmosphere, and soul.
Step inside and you feel it immediately: a sense of motion without chaos. The space carries the warmth of metal, wood, and fire, as if every surface has absorbed years of experimentation. There’s an intimacy here, the kind that makes you lean in—toward the table, toward your companions, toward the plate set carefully in front of you. Nothing feels accidental. Everything feels earned.
The food arrives like a series of signatures. Each dish bears the mark of a hand that respects tradition but isn’t afraid to bend it. Familiar flavors are taken apart and reassembled with precision, revealing new angles, new depths. Spices don’t overwhelm; they guide. Textures surprise gently, never stealing the spotlight but enhancing the story. You sense a cook who listens to ingredients, allowing them to lead while still leaving a personal imprint.
There’s a rhythm to dining at El Taller de Billy Sazón. Plates come out unhurried, inviting you to pause, to taste fully, to notice the way flavors linger and evolve. Conversations stretch. Laughter softens. Time, once again, becomes flexible. The restaurant feels less like a stop on an itinerary and more like a moment you didn’t know you needed.
What lingers most is not a single dish, but the feeling of having witnessed creation up close. El Taller de Billy Sazón leaves you with the impression that food can be both precise and soulful, disciplined and playful. You walk out carrying more than a satisfied appetite—you carry the echo of a place where cooking is treated as craft, and craft is treated with reverence.
